There is one thing missing from AP and that is the mystical final quarter( it's my Holy Grail) ,I think the real superstars run under 24 sec's for the final quarter and not many horses have done it.
Ghostzapper 23.64 Cigar 23.91 Secretariat 23.20
The true greats can quicken, lets hope AP will show that turn of foot.

ghostzapper74 wrote: There is one thing missing from AP and that is the mystical final quarter( it's my Holy Grail) ,I think the real superstars run under 24 sec's for the final quarter and not many horses have done it.
Ghostzapper 23.64 Cigar 23.91 Secretariat 23.20
The true greats can quicken, lets hope AP will show that turn of foot. No final burst and he had it all his way but the consistency of the fractions was impressive... 24 - 24.4 - 24.4 - 24.2 - 24.2 - 24.2 Maintaining that 24.2 clip for the final 3 quarters going a mile and a half on that deep Belmont dirt is impressive.
